«Эффективные методы тестирования базы данных в 1С: секреты и рекомендации»
22.01.2024 2024-01-22 8:05«Эффективные методы тестирования базы данных в 1С: секреты и рекомендации»
Как правильно тестировать базу 1С? Эффективные методы тестирования базы данных в 1С: секреты и рекомендации
IT-сфера сегодня является одной из самых перспективных и востребованных. Множество специализаций предлагает перспективы для развития и карьерного роста. Одной из таких специализаций является работа с базой данных в системе 1С. Тестирование базы данных – важная часть работы IT-специалиста, и в данной статье мы рассмотрим эффективные методы тестирования базы данных в 1С.
Что такое база данных и почему ее нужно тестировать?
База данных – это совокупность упорядоченных данных, хранящихся на компьютере или сервере. В информационных системах, таких как 1С, база данных хранит информацию о клиентах, сотрудниках, товарах, финансовой и другой важной информации.
Тестирование базы данных является неотъемлемой частью разработки программного обеспечения. Оно нужно для обеспечения качества системы, а также для выявления ошибок и проблем до их возникновения при работе с клиентами. Некорректная или неправильно работающая база данных может привести к потере данных, ошибкам при проведении операций и другим негативным последствиям.
Методы тестирования базы данных в 1С
Существует несколько эффективных методов тестирования базы данных в 1С, которые позволяют минимизировать ошибки и обнаруживать проблемы на ранних этапах разработки или внедрения системы. Рассмотрим некоторые из них:
1. Методы «черного ящика»
Методы «черного ящика» основаны на проверке функциональности и работоспособности базы данных без доступа к внутреннему коду программного продукта. Используя различные тест-кейсы, в которых проверяются различные сценарии работы с базой данных, можно выявить ошибки и проблемы.
2. Методы «белого ящика»
Методы «белого ящика» направлены на проверку и анализ внутренней структуры и кода базы данных. С их помощью можно выявить потенциальные проблемы, связанные с неправильным использованием функций, алгоритмами, производительностью и другими аспектами.
3. Тестирование целостности данных
Тестирование целостности данных – это проверка соответствия данных в базе данных заданным требованиям и правилам. В 1С можно проверить правильность автоматического заполнения полей, расчеты, связи между таблицами и другие аспекты целостности данных.
4. Тестирование производительности
Тестирование производительности базы данных позволяет проверить ее работоспособность и скорость работы при различных нагрузках. С помощью специальных инструментов и скриптов можно провести нагрузочное тестирование и выявить проблемы с производительностью, масштабируемостью и другими характеристиками базы данных.
Рекомендации по тестированию базы данных в 1С
Помимо выбора методов тестирования, существуют также некоторые рекомендации, которые помогут повысить качество и эффективность проведения тестирования базы данных в 1С:
- Составление тест-плана – перед началом тестирования следует разработать детальный план, в котором определены основные сценарии работы с базой данных и запланированы этапы тестирования.
- Автоматизация тестирования – использование специальных инструментов и скриптов помогает автоматизировать процесс тестирования и повысить его эффективность.
- Тестирование на разных конфигурациях – база данных должна быть протестирована на различных системах и конфигурациях, чтобы убедиться в ее работоспособности в разных условиях.
- Создание нагрузки – проведение нагрузочного тестирования позволяет выявить проблемы с производительностью и оптимизировать работу базы данных.
- Отслеживание и исправление ошибок – все обнаруженные ошибки и проблемы должны быть фиксированы и исправлены в соответствии с процедурами разработки и управления качеством.
Заключение
Тестирование базы данных является важной задачей для IT-специалистов, работающих с системой 1С. Правильное и эффективное тестирование позволяет обнаружить ошибки и проблемы, улучшить качество и надежность работы базы данных. Использование различных методов тестирования и следование рекомендациям помогут достичь наилучших результатов.
-
Профессия «Программист 1С»
-
Профессия «Аналитик 1С»
-
Бесплатный онлайн вебинар «Стань разработчиком 1С»
-
Бесплатный вводный курс «1C-Программист для начинающих»